What does a quality control inspector part time do?

A Quality Control Inspector (Part Time) is responsible for checking products or materials to ensure they meet specific standards of quality and safety. They inspect, measure, and test materials or products using various tools and techniques, documenting their findings and reporting any defects or inconsistencies. Working part-time means their hours are typically less than 40 per week, which can provide flexibility for students or those with other commitments. Their work helps companies maintain high standards and avoid faulty products reaching customers.

What is the difference between Quality Control Inspector Part Time vs Quality Assurance Technician?

AspectQuality Control Inspector Part TimeQuality Assurance Technician
CertificationsOften requires basic quality inspection certifications or on-the-job trainingMay require certifications like ASQ CQE or similar
Work EnvironmentPrimarily in manufacturing or production settings, inspecting productsInvolves process audits, documentation, and compliance checks
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across manufacturing, automotive, electronics industriesCommon in manufacturing, pharmaceuticals, and food industries

While both roles focus on quality, the Quality Control Inspector Part Time primarily conducts product inspections, whereas the Quality Assurance Technician emphasizes process audits and compliance. The part-time inspector typically has more hands-on inspection duties, while the technician may handle documentation and process improvements.

About Our Company  
 
Keystone Powdered Metal Company a world leader in the Powdered Metal Industry has an opening for an Inspector at its St. Marys, PA location. Since 1927 Keystone has pioneered many advancements in technology and products in the PM industry. Today Keystone is part of Sumitomo Electricโ€™s Industrial Materials segment which has thirteen P/M companies located in nine different countries around the world. Keystone operates plants in St. Marys and Lewis Run, Pennsylvania, and Cherryville, North Carolina.
